πŸ›οΈ Gophna
Roman settlement and administrative center in the Judean hills


πŸ• 2 min read Β· Updated 16 Mar 2026 at 14:06
πŸ“Œ Fast Facts
  • Located approximately 25 km north of Jerusalem in the central West Bank
  • Served as a Roman administrative and military post during the 1st–2nd centuries CE
  • Remains consist of scattered stone structures and archaeological features across a hillside site
  • Accessible via unmarked approach; part of contested territory with varying access conditions

Gophna is an archaeological site in the Judean hills that functioned as a Roman settlement and administrative center ...
